You need to: 1. Review the back of the TD1 form to make sure the individual has not included any additional information (for example, requesting additional tax to be deducted). 2. Use the Total Claim Amount from the TD1 form to calculate the correct amount of federal and provincial or territorial income … See more Employers and payers must get the completed TD1 forms from the individual: 1. When the employee starts work 2. Within 7 daysof a change to the individual's situation that may reasonably be expected to result … See more Individuals must fill out the federal TD1 form if they: 1. Have a new employer or payer 2. Want to change amounts from previous amounts claimed 3. WebQuoted info from TD1 form: “More than one employer or payer at the same time: If you have more than one employer or payer at the same time and you have already claimed personal tax credit amounts on another Form TD1 for 2024, you cannot claim them again.
